Source facts

Microsoft Tunnel’s Docker and Podman containers use a bridge network to forward traffic through their Linux host. If that bridge overlaps a corporate network, the gateway cannot successfully route traffic to that network. The documented defaults are 172.17.0.0/16 for Docker and 10.88.0.0/16 for Podman. Microsoft provides procedures for changing them, but requires Tunnel Gateway installation before changing the bridge configuration. Microsoft Learn.

Applicability

Apply this review to the Linux container-host network for Microsoft Tunnel. Inspect the active runtime and bridge configuration rather than assuming the documented default is still in use.

DSE recommendation

Add the container bridge as its own entry in the gateway’s address inventory. Compare the actual bridge range with the corporate destinations that clients must reach. If a conflict is found, have the network and Linux owners plan the runtime-specific change through an approved maintenance procedure. Preserve the initial bridge and routing state, select an agreed nonoverlapping range, and follow the documented installation-order requirement. Do not paste the source’s example replacement address into a production design.

Verification

After an approved change, inspect the effective bridge configuration and test a named destination in the formerly conflicting network from an intended tunnel client. Also verify an unaffected destination to detect unintended routing changes. Keep the client address pool and container bridge results separate so a successful check of one is not recorded as proof of the other.
